The inner rites, rituals, heroes, and values of a firm make up its corporate culture.
Managers
Individuals in an organization responsible for controlling or administering all or part of a company or similar organization, including planning, directing, and overseeing operations and people.
Strategic Plans
Forward-looking plans that outline an organization's goals and define the strategy and actions required to achieve them.
Tactical Plans
Short-term, specific plans created to implement the strategies of an organization, generally focusing on achieving specific goals within a one to three-year period.
Goals Characteristics
The attributes that make goals effective, such as being specific, measurable, attainable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ART criteria).
